The Atomic Bitchwax – Force Field THE WEEKLY INJECTION: New Releases From DIABLO SWING ORCHESTRA, THE ATOMIC BITCHWAX, and More Out Today – 12/8

Genre: Stoner
Origin: Neptune, New Jersey
Label: Tee Pee

Those looking for some energetic stoner rock to get them through their weekend should look no further than this gem. It reminds me a lot of Dunsmuir (the Clutch/Fu Manchu/Vinny Appice band), which is not a bad band to be reminded of. It's a shame that this was released so late in the year, as I could see it on end of the year lists, but they're already popping up sooooooo.

Diablo Swing Orchestra – Pacifisticuffs THE WEEKLY INJECTION: New Releases From DIABLO SWING ORCHESTRA, THE ATOMIC BITCHWAX, and More Out Today – 12/8

Genre: Avant garde
Origin: Stockholm, Sweden
Label: Candlelight/Spinefarm

DSO have been mashing up genres for a long time now, but Pacifisticuffs has them at their craziest. Like Cleric, there are some Mr. Bungle vibes to DSO, but this is easier compare to earlier Bungle. The fun stuff. This band benefited from lineup changes, and released an album that I was happy to include on my end of the year list (Spoiler).

 

Iron Savior – Reforged – Riding On FireTHE WEEKLY INJECTION: New Releases From DIABLO SWING ORCHESTRA, THE ATOMIC BITCHWAX, and More Out Today – 12/8

Genre: Power metal
Origin:
Label: AFM

Here is some straight up power metal for you. The energy, the vocalist, and the cheese are all at eleven. This is a two-disc set of re-recorded tracks so they're going to sound super familiar to fans, but may be a good spot to start if you're looking for some power metal in your life.

War of Ages – Alpha THE WEEKLY INJECTION: New Releases From DIABLO SWING ORCHESTRA, THE ATOMIC BITCHWAX, and More Out Today – 12/8

Genre: Metalcore
Origin: Erie, Pennsylvania
Label: Facedown

Let's end this week on some epic metalcore. Their eighth album is their first to feature their new rhythm section, and those fellas have chops. This is some pretty solid Christ-core.
